The stainless steel square tube strength depends on several factors, including the specific type of stainless steel alloy used, the tube's dimensions (wall thickness and size), and the manufacturing process. Stainless steel alloys are typically classified by their series, such as 304, 316, or 409, which have different mechanical properties.
In general, stainless steel square tubing exhibits excellent strength and durability, with high resistance to corrosion, making it suitable for various applications across industries. To determine the strength of a specific astm a554 square tube, you'll need to consider its yield strength, tensile strength, and the load it can bear without deformation.
Yield strength refers to the maximum stress that the tubing can withstand without permanent deformation, while tensile strength is the maximum stress it can endure before breaking or failing. Both of these values are typically provided by the manufacturer and can be found on material data sheets.
